Septic System Replacement in San Antonio, TX
Septic system replacement involves removing an existing septic tank and installing a new, properly functioning system to ensure effective wastewater management on residential properties. This service covers a range of projects, including replacing aging or failing tanks, upgrading systems to meet current standards, or installing new systems on properties that previously relied on alternative waste disposal methods. Homeowners typically want to understand the scope of the replacement process, the type of septic tank suitable for their property, and any necessary permits or site preparations involved before proceeding.
Property owners should consider factors such as the size of the household, soil conditions, and local regulations when requesting septic system replacement services. It’s important to evaluate the condition of the current system, including signs of failure like backups or odors, to determine if replacement is needed. Clear communication about project expectations, including the timeline and any property access requirements, can help ensure a smooth transition to a reliable wastewater solution.

Common Septic System Replacement Jobs
Septic System Replacement - involves removing an outdated or failing system and installing a new one to ensure proper waste management.
Septic Tank Replacement - includes upgrading or replacing an existing tank to improve system efficiency and prevent leaks.
Drain Field Replacement - restores proper absorption and dispersal of wastewater when the drain field is damaged or saturated.
Complete Septic System Overhaul - replaces all components of an aging system for improved reliability and compliance.
Septic System Modernization - updates outdated systems with newer, more efficient technology for better performance.
Septic System Removal - safely removes old or unused systems when property is being renovated or repurposed.
Septic System Replacement Questions
When is septic system replacement necessary? Replacement is needed when the existing system shows signs of failure, such as persistent backups, odors, or system collapse.
What types of septic systems can be replaced? Both conventional and alternative septic systems can be replaced, depending on property requirements and soil conditions.
How can property owners prepare for a septic system replacement? Ensuring clear access to the site and providing information about the current system can help facilitate the process.
What should homeowners consider before replacing a septic system? It’s important to evaluate the property’s usage, soil type, and local regulations to determine the best replacement options.
